Overview of Asset-tracking Solutions

Rapid progress in software and electronic technologies have given rise to a multitude of tools and solutions such as QR-codes, barcodes, RFID tagging, GPS and SaaS (software as a service) among others.

Such technologies have allowed companies to implement robust and real-time asset tracking features with ease. Thanks to falling prices of technology companies can now afford to implement such stringent and advanced asset tracking features at extremely affordable rates.

The basic idea behind asset tracking is to mark or tag assets with labels or identifiers in such a fashion that they can be easily identified, recorded and monitored.

Databases need to be maintained which keep records of these assets.

Company executives are usually provided access to a software platform which provides easy-to-use dashboards showing the status of each and every asset. Some of the key aspects of modern asset tracking systems are mentioned below.

Automated check-in / Check-out – RFID tags (radio frequency identification) are user-friendly tagging tools that can be automatically detected when passed under a suitable scanner.

This automates the process of checking each and every asset that is brought within the facilities or warehouse. RFID tags have allowed companies to seamlessly monitor all the assets that are moved within the company. By establishing suitable checkpoints at planned locations, every movement can be easily tracked.

Advanced tagging options – QR codes and barcodes are one of the most cost-effective and efficient tagging solutions available today.

Smartphones have enough processing power to function as simple scanners and can easily scan such codes.

QR codes can store a lot of information such as the asset’s designated location, use, operational instructions, last scheduled maintenance and its current GPS location among others.

Company supervisors can easily scan the QR code and get all the details regarding the asset on their smartphone.

GPS tracking – GPS provides real-time location of goods that are in transit or being delivered to the customer. Goods can either be tagged with GPS signaling devices or QR codes can be used to send the current GPS location.

Customers can have live visibility of their product being delivered to their doorstep. Such transparency improves operational efficiencies and provides greater levels of customer satisfaction.

Automated database management – One of the key aspects of efficient inventory tracking is the immediate access and availability of data.

Through the use of cloud computing, such databases can be made available on the go.

All the employee would need to do is download the relevant company provided cloud module on his smartphone and he will instantly get access to all the records regarding the assets of his company.

Advantages of Asset-tracking systems

Some of the major advantages of asset-tracking systems mentioned below.

Easy recovery of stolen or missing assets – Strong asset management and tracking solutions allows company executives to easily recover goods that have been misplaced during delivery or stolen.

Enhanced Customer Service – Whether it is B2B interaction or B2C, customers and clients always expect smooth and fault-free operations. Asset tracking enhances the ROIs of businesses and leads to improved delivery of service through better asset management.

By always working with well-maintained and easily accessible assets, companies can ensure smooth operations.

Real-time Equipment Management – Company managers can have continuous visibility of all their assets and equipment. They will be immediately notified if an asset has been moved or altered.

By receiving such continuous feedback, managers can stay abreast with the latest developments within the company.

Through the use of modern technologies, companies can easily implement strong asset monitoring solutions that can ensure continuous service and protection of equipment.

One of the most vital aspects of equipment tracking is establishing the attitude of accountability within the workforce. All the technological utilities which have been implemented for asset tracking will fail if the executives themselves do not take ownership and responsibility of the devices and processes.
